access用什么连接数据库
-
Access使用的是ODBC(Open Database Connectivity)连接数据库。ODBC是一种用于在应用程序和数据库之间建立连接的标准接口。在Access中,用户可以通过ODBC连接不同类型的数据库,包括Microsoft SQL Server、MySQL、Oracle等。ODBC提供了一套标准的API(Application Programming Interface),使得应用程序可以使用统一的方式访问不同的数据库。
在Access中,用户可以使用ODBC连接数据库的步骤如下:
-
打开Access数据库,点击“外部数据”选项卡,然后选择“ODBC数据库”。
-
在弹出的“选择数据源”对话框中,可以看到已经配置好的数据源列表。如果要连接新的数据库,可以点击“新建”按钮。
-
在“创建新数据源”对话框中,选择相应的ODBC驱动程序,然后点击“完成”按钮。
-
在弹出的“ODBC数据库连接”对话框中,填写数据库的相关信息,包括数据库名称、服务器名称、用户名和密码等。
-
点击“测试连接”按钮,验证连接是否成功。如果连接成功,可以点击“确定”按钮保存设置。
连接成功后,用户就可以在Access中使用ODBC连接的数据库进行数据操作了。可以通过查询、添加、修改和删除数据等操作来实现与数据库的交互。同时,用户还可以使用Access提供的表单和报表功能对数据进行进一步的处理和展示。
1年前 -
-
在访问数据库时,可以使用不同的连接方式。具体取决于所使用的编程语言和数据库管理系统。
对于不同的编程语言,连接数据库的方式也有所不同。
-
对于Java语言,可以使用JDBC(Java Database Connectivity)来连接数据库。JDBC提供了一套API,用于与不同的数据库管理系统进行通信。通过JDBC,可以使用不同的驱动程序来连接不同的数据库。常见的JDBC驱动程序有MySQL Connector/J、Oracle JDBC Driver、Microsoft JDBC Driver等。
-
对于Python语言,可以使用不同的库来连接数据库。例如,可以使用Python的标准库中的sqlite3模块来连接SQLite数据库。同时,还可以使用第三方库如MySQLdb、psycopg2、pyodbc等来连接MySQL、PostgreSQL、Microsoft SQL Server等数据库。
-
对于PHP语言,可以使用PDO(PHP Data Objects)扩展或特定的数据库扩展来连接数据库。PDO提供了一种通用的接口,可以与不同的数据库进行交互。同时,也可以使用特定的扩展如mysqli、PDO_mysql、PDO_pgsql等来连接MySQL、PostgreSQL等数据库。
除了以上几种常见的编程语言外,其他编程语言如C#、Ruby、Go等也提供了相应的库或驱动程序,用于连接数据库。
需要注意的是,连接数据库时,需要提供数据库的相关信息,如数据库的主机名、端口号、用户名、密码等。具体的连接字符串或配置方式也因不同的编程语言和数据库而异。在编程语言的官方文档或相关的文档中可以找到具体的连接方式和示例代码。
总之,连接数据库的方式取决于所使用的编程语言和数据库管理系统,可以使用相应的库、驱动程序或扩展来实现连接。
1年前 -
-
Access可以使用多种方式连接数据库,包括以下几种常用的方法:
-
使用ODBC连接:ODBC(Open Database Connectivity)是一种标准的数据库连接接口,可以连接多种类型的数据库。要使用ODBC连接Access数据库,首先需要在系统中配置ODBC数据源。具体操作步骤如下:
- 打开Windows的控制面板,找到“管理工具”或“ODBC数据源(64位)”。
- 在“用户DSN”或“系统DSN”标签页中,点击“添加”按钮。
- 选择“Microsoft Access Driver(*.mdb, *.accdb)”作为驱动程序,点击“完成”。
- 输入数据源名称和描述,选择Access数据库文件所在的路径,点击“确定”。
- 在Access中使用ODBC连接时,选择“外部数据”选项卡,点击“ODBC数据库”。
- 选择“链接到数据源”和“从数据源链接表”,选择之前配置的ODBC数据源,点击“连接”。
- 选择要链接的表格或查询,点击“确定”。
-
使用OLE DB连接:OLE DB(Object Linking and Embedding Database)是一种面向对象的数据库访问接口,可以连接多种类型的数据库。Access支持使用OLE DB连接访问其他数据库。具体操作步骤如下:
- 在Access中选择“外部数据”选项卡,点击“从其他源导入”。
- 选择“OLE DB数据库”和“链接到数据源”。
- 选择要连接的数据库类型,如SQL Server、Oracle等,点击“下一步”。
- 根据数据库类型输入连接信息,包括服务器名称、数据库名称、用户名和密码等。
- 测试连接,如果连接成功,点击“下一步”。
- 选择要链接的表格或查询,点击“完成”。
-
使用连接字符串连接:连接字符串是一种包含连接数据库所需信息的字符串,可以直接在代码中指定连接数据库的方式。使用连接字符串连接Access数据库的示例代码如下:
Dim conn As New ADODB.Connection conn.ConnectionString = "Provider=Microsoft.ACE.OLEDB.12.0;Data Source=C:\path\to\database.accdb" conn.Open上述代码使用的是ACE OLEDB提供程序,可以连接Access 2007及以上版本的数据库。根据具体的Access版本和数据库文件路径,可以修改连接字符串的内容。
-
使用DAO连接:DAO(Data Access Objects)是一种用于访问Access数据库的对象模型,可以通过创建DAO连接对象来连接数据库。使用DAO连接Access数据库的示例代码如下:
Dim db As DAO.Database Set db = DBEngine.OpenDatabase("C:\path\to\database.accdb")上述代码使用的是DBEngine对象的OpenDatabase方法来打开数据库。根据具体的数据库文件路径,可以修改代码中的路径。
以上是几种常用的连接Access数据库的方法,根据具体的需求和环境选择合适的方法进行连接。
1年前 -